In 1982, the United Nations held the United Nations Conference on the Law of the Sea (UNCLOS) for signature. The United Nations Convention on the Law of the Sea is a major international agreement on the use and protection of the sea. By the middle of the 20th century, an international agreement on the use of the sea was required. Technology advances have brought unprecedented increases in the use and utilization of the oceans and their resources. A sharp decline in fishery resources and an increase in marine pollution weaken coastal and open ocean ecosystems
The United Nations Convention on the Law of the Sea was signed in 1982, but it came into effect in 1994. The United Nations Convention on the Law of the Sea emphasizes the importance of protecting not only specific coastal areas but also the entire ocean. The United Nations Convention on the Law of the Sea imposes limits on pollution, including pressure on sources on the planet. The regulations stipulated in the agreement may help adjust the impact of climate change. The United States believes that the South China Sea is an international water and the sovereignty of this area should be determined by the United Nations Convention on the Law of the Sea (UNCLOS). "The UN Convention on the Law of the Sea" stipulates that the country can not have sovereignty over the land that was flooded at the time of high tide or land that rose above the maximum water level due to construction. Dominating the South China Sea will allow China to dominate the majority of imported oil 's major trade routes. It will also allow China to destroy or interfere with the transport of goods to all countries in East Asia and Southeast Asia and refuse to contact foreign troops, especially the United States.
